The latest patch for the PC version of Far Cry 3 is now available and brings with it a few fixes for some of the smaller issues. Nothing massive, just the standard stuff really. You can check out the patch notes below:
- Added Russian and Czech language support for Steam versions.
- Fixed issues for machines that have more than 32 cores.
- Fixed issues for activation keys bundled with ULC privileges. ULC content will now unlock during activation.
- Improvements to playlists and rotation for User Made maps.
